Panattoni has sold the first three warehouses it built in the UK, a month after Property Week revealed it was in advanced talks to pre-let the speculatively built sheds to haulage giant Eddie Stobart Logistics.
The three units at Panattoni Park Northampton, which are 310,000 sq ft, 222,000 sq ft and 93,000 sq ft in size, have been sold to Gazeley for a price believed to be above £80m.
